    Turning Point Coalition offers TIPS training in August for alcohol vendors

    By Wooster Daily Record,

    2 hours ago
    https://img.particlenews.com/image.php?url=4VhAiC_0uVQEz1t00

    Turning Point Coalition, in partnership with Wayne County Coalitions, is offering TIPS training (Training for Intervention Procedures) at no charge.

    The training is for businesses and individuals who sell alcohol, including retail alcohol vendors, owners, managers, trainers, sales associates and cashiers. Ohio law holds both the employee and the business responsible for selling to underage or intoxicated individuals.

    TIPS is a skills-based training program designed to prevent intoxication, underage drinking and driving under the influence of alcohol. Attendees will learn how to detect fake identification, the ins and outs of Ohio’s sales and service laws, how to refuse a sale or service, recognizing impairment, how to deal with underage customers, and more.

    The training will be held 1-4 p.m. Tuesday, Aug. 6, at University of Akron-Wayne College, 1901 Smucker Road. Orrville. Register for the training by emailing Robert Bean at beanr@one-eighty.org or by calling 330-804-3122. Walk-ins will be accommodated on a space available basis only.
